Although they are not overly impressive this season, Maccabi Tel Aviv and Hapoel Jerusalem are an undisputed force in Israeli basketball. The balance of teams in the league will testify to this in the best way when Yannis Sapropoulos and Oded Katash suffered a single loss each.
Tonight (Thursday) the two teams will meet at Yad Eliyahu when they are very vulnerable. The Blue and Yellows continued to show instability when they lost to Zenit St. Petersburg on Tuesday while the Reds suffered a premiere loss in the local arena the day before against Nes Ziona. Although the prestige of the meeting between Sapropoulos and Katsch cannot be ignored, not all of them chose two key players. Host Tyler Dorsey and Chris Jones have not been signed, and in addition Othello Hunter will not play due to the injury under his eye. On the other hand, Jacoben Brown will be missing due to his shoulder pain.
It should be noted that even if the Yellows win, they will not reach the top because Maccabi Tel Aviv has two games to complete. In any case, the season is still quite long and a victory or loss today will not change too much beyond the moral sense. Each team has two victories when Maccabi won the games in June and July in the top playoffs while the Reds did so in the State Cup and in the regular season.
The host is hoping for a big evening of its top scenes in the league, Scotty Wilbkin – averaging 21.7 points per game and Elijah Bryant – 19.5 after the disappointing loss to the Russian team. Katsch, on the other hand, will rely on Chris Kramer – 13.6 and Suleiman Braimo – 16, who were not at their best against the Oranges.
